Becky Lynch responds to Mark Henry’s criticism over her character becoming arrogant

WWE Raw Women’s Champion Becky Lynch has responded to some recent comments made by WWE Hall of Famer Mark Henry.

During a recent episode of SirusXM’s Busted Open, Henry gave his take about Lynch and the change in the demeanor of her character over the last few months since becoming champion at WrestleMania in April. This is where Henry noted that he thinks her underdog persona has now given the “arrogant” vibe.

Lynch saw Henry’s comments and responded on her Twitter account where she wrote the following:

“A woman who told the world she was coming after the posters, the titles, the billboards and the headlines, and then DOES IT is ‘arrogant’ now?” Lynch wrote on Twitter. “I said it, I did it, and I backed it all up. Live with it.”

Henry would later comment again where he elaborated on his original statement.

“I said my truth as a fan and analyst!” Henry replied on Twitter. “I like to feel for my good guys and women! When they say what the bad guys and girls say it comes across as over confidence. Which in the real world makes you heel! I never said she was not over, period. I said the opposite, Jim Cornette, Danny Davis, Rip Rodgers, Tom Pritchard, Arn Anderson, Pat Patterson and many other Master psychologists have taught me to put the heel over and over come their dominance by surviving and out wrestle them. Continuing thusly winning the crowd getting respect for persevering an doing it fair. That makes you the good guy or woman. I’ll take my lessons to the grave and will NEVER take advice from social media trolls. I am correct puppets. LOSE!”
